Transaction

f7fbd4896be36ab8a2119c32f96e905ec8ed4eac38facaa722aba016922dfc95
277,388 confirmations
Timestamp
1607932491
Block661,302
Fee33,638 sats
Fee rate22 sats/vB
view on mempool.space

Inputs & Outputs